The Russian Deputy Foreign Minister Andrei Rudenko He visits North Korea, as reported by the North Korean News Agency (KCNA) today.
His journey coincides with the consultations on the American Proposal for a truce in the Ukraine war. Thousands of North Korean soldiers allegedly developed in the Russian region of Kursk to support Russian troops in their operations against the Ukrainian forces who invaded there last August.
Rudenko had an active role in the process of tightening relationships Moscow-Poongyang after the start of the Russian invasion of Ukraine in February 2022. He was also a member of Russian delegations in peace negotiations with Ukraine at the beginning of the war.
KCNA reports that the Russian Deputy Foreign Minister visited a monument to the North Korean capital, without interfering with further details.
Yesterday Friday, US President Donald Trump He appealed to his Russian counterpart Vladimir Putin To give life to Ukrainian soldiers allegedly surrounded in the Russian region of Kursk, with the powerful Kremlin man committed to it if they are delivered.
